Nineteen men from seventeen countries gathered at Egmond aan Zee, Netherlands, in December 2009 for a Training of Trainers workshop on "Gender-sensitive Active Nonviolence: exploring masculinities, violence and peacebuilding'. Among these 19 was INNATE coordinator, Rob Fairmichael. A second training, with the same group, took place in Manila, Philippines, in July 2010.
